About Form Energy

Form Energy is an American energy storage technology and manufacturing company that is developing and commercializing a pioneering iron-air battery capable of storing electricity for 100 hours at system costs competitive with legacy power plants. Form’s multi-day battery will reform the global electricity system to reliably run on 100% low-cost renewable energy, every day of the year. Form Energy was founded by energy storage veterans who came together in 2017 with a unified mission to reshape the global electric system by creating a new class of low-cost multi-day energy storage systems.
